So installieren Sie MongoDB auf Debian Top 10

So installieren Sie MongoDB auf Debian Top 10
MongoDB ist eine NoSQL-Datenbank, die einfach, objektorientiert, skalierbar und eine dynamische Datenbank ist. Es ist heutzutage sehr beliebt im Vergleich zu anderen NOSQL -Datenbanken, selbst aus relationalen Datenbanken, weil es einfach ist.

Im Gegensatz zu relationalen Datenbanken können Sie die Daten aufgrund des dokumentorientierten Datenmodells leicht hinzufügen und ändern. Aufgrund dieses Modells kann es verschiedenen Datentypen vieler Programmiersprachen entsprechen,.

MongoDB verfügt über einige charakteristische Funktionen, wie es Schema ohne die Belastung des Typ-Mapping ist. In ähnlicher Weise kann es als Dateisystem mit Datenreplikations- und Ladeausgleichsfunktionen über mehrere Maschinen zum Speichern von Dateien verwendet werden.

In dieser Beschreibung werden wir die Methode zur Installation von MongoDB auf Debian 11 diskutieren.

So installieren Sie MongoDB auf Debian 11

Für die Installation der neuesten Version von MongoDB auf Debian werden wir zunächst das "WGet" -Paket installieren. Dieses Paket wird verwendet, um den GPG -Schlüssel von MongoDB zu importieren.

$ sudo apt-GET Installieren Sie WGet

Wir werden den GPG -Schlüssel von MongoDB von seiner offiziellen Website importieren.

$ wget -qo - https: // www.MongoDb.org/static/pgp/server-5.0.ASC | sudo apt-key add -

Die Ausgabe des ausgeführten Befehls sollte "OK" sein. Es ist eine Warnung, dass der Schlüssel, den wir hinzugefügt werden, veraltet ist, aber wir können es trotzdem verwenden. Aktivieren Sie das MongoDB -Repository, indem Sie eine Datei erstellen /etc/Apt/Quellen.Liste.d/mongoDb-org-5.0.Liste Und wie die "Bullseye" -Version von MongoDB noch nicht veröffentlicht wird, verwenden wir die "Buster" -Version von MongoDB.

$ echo "Deb http: // repo.MongoDb.org/apt/debian buter/mongoDb-org/5.0 Haupt "| sudo tee/etc/apt/Quellen.Liste.d/mongoDb-org-5.0.Liste

Aktualisieren Sie das Repository.

Jetzt werden wir das MongoDB -Paket zusammen mit anderen Paketen installieren, die mit MongoDB zusammenhängen.

$ sudo apt-Get Installation MongoDB-org MongoDB-org-Server MongoDB-ORG-Database MongoDB-org-Mongos MongoDB-org-Shell MongoDB-org-Tools -y

Starten Sie nach der erfolgreichen Installation von MongoDB den Befehl systemctl.

$ sudo systemctl starten mongod

Sobald der MongoDB begonnen ist, aktivieren Sie ihn als

$ sudo systemctl aktivieren mongod

Überprüfen Sie den Status von MongoDB und überprüfen Sie, ob er erfolgreich ausgeführt wird.

$ sudo systemctl Status Mongod

Überprüfen Sie die Version von MongoDB, die installiert ist.

$ mongod -Verssion

Um den MongoDB zu sichern, starten Sie den MongoDB.

$ mongo

Geben Sie den "admin" in die Umgebung von MongoDB ein.

Verwenden Sie Admin

Sie werden auf die DB -Hauptdauer umgestellt. Schreiben Sie den folgenden Befehl, um einen Benutzer zum Erstellen von Benutzern hinzuzufügen. Benutzername lautet "Mongoadmin" und das Passwort "ABC123". Sie können den Benutzernamen und das Passwort entsprechend ändern:

db.CreateUser (

Benutzer: "Mongoadmin",
PWD: "ABC123",
Rollen: [Rolle: "UserAdminanyDatabase", DB: "Admin"]

)

Die Ausgabe zeigt, dass der Benutzer erfolgreich hinzugefügt wird. Sobald erledigt ist, geben Sie "Quit ()" ein, um die MongoDB -Umgebung zu verlassen.

Öffnen Sie die Konfigurationsdatei von MongoDB, um die Sicherheit von MongoDB zu aktivieren.

$ sudo nano /etc /mongod.Conf

Finden Sie die "heraus"Sicherheit", Wenden Sie es aus, indem Sie"#"entfernen und eine Zeile daneben schreiben.

Autorisierung: aktiviert

Speichern Sie es, indem Sie Strg + S drücken und dann durch Drücken von Strg + x beenden. Starten Sie den MongoDB neu, damit die geänderten Änderungen aktualisiert werden können:

$ sudo systemctl starten Sie Mongod neu

Um zu überprüfen, ob der Benutzer hinzugefügt wurde, werden wir den folgenden Befehl ausführen, "mongoadmin" im Befehl Ihren Benutzernamen ändern. Nach der Ausführung wird nach einem Passwort gefragt. Geben Sie das Passwort ein, das in unserem Fall "ABC123" lautet, "ABC123".

$ mongo -u mongoadmin -p -AuthenticationDatabase Administrator

Geben Sie den "Administrator verwenden" ein, sobald Sie sich in der MongoDB -Umgebung befinden.

Verwenden Sie Admin

Um die Benutzer anzuzeigen, geben Sie "Benutzer anzeigen" an:

Benutzer anzeigen

Wir können sehen, dass der Benutzer angezeigt wurde, den wir erstellt haben.

Abschluss

MongoDB ist einfach zu bedienen, wenn Sie mit JavaScript vertraut sind. Außerdem ist es Schemaless. Abgesehen davon wird Anfänger aufgrund seiner Benutzerfreundlichkeit und Effizienz empfohlen. In dieser Beschreibung haben wir das Installationsverfahren von MongoDB besprochen, indem wir seinen Schlüssel zum Repository von Debian importieren und dann installieren. Bestätigen Sie seinen Status nach dem Starten und Aktivieren und fügen Sie einen Benutzer zu MongoDB hinzu, indem Sie ihm eine Rolle zuweisen.